treaty port

 

Definitions from WordNet

Noun treaty port has 1 sense
  1. treaty port - a port in China or Korea or Japan that once was open to foreign trade on the basis of a trading treaty

Treaty Port

Description:

A treaty port refers to a specific port or city in a country that is open to foreign trade based on an international agreement or treaty.

Senses and Usages:

1. International Trade:

In the context of international trade, a treaty port is a designated location where foreign merchants and traders are allowed to conduct business, import and export goods, following the terms and conditions outlined in a bilateral or multilateral treaty.

Example Sentence: The opening of Shanghai as a treaty port in the 19th century greatly facilitated trade between China and Western countries.

2. Historical Significance:

Treaty ports played a significant role in the historical development and modernization of countries, particularly in Asia, during colonial times. These ports became hubs of cultural exchange and economic growth as foreign influence and investments poured in.

Example Sentence: Kobe, Japan, was one of the most important treaty ports during the Meiji period, fostering the exchange of goods and knowledge between Japan and the West.

3. Local Impact:

The establishment of a treaty port often led to the creation of a vibrant international community within the city, comprised of merchants, diplomats, and expatriates. This fusion of different cultures, languages, and customs had a profound impact on the local society.

Example Sentence: The treaty port of Tianjin served as a melting pot of Eastern and Western cultures, where Chinese traditions blended with those of Europe, resulting in a unique cosmopolitan atmosphere.
